Utwórz dokument programu OneNote z tytułem strony — Java

Wstęp

W dziedzinie programowania w języku Java zarządzanie dokumentami OneNote i manipulowanie nimi staje się proste i wydajne dzięki Aspose.Note for Java. Ten potężny interfejs API języka Java zapewnia programistom narzędzia niezbędne do programowego tworzenia, modyfikowania i przetwarzania plików programu OneNote, zapewniając bezproblemową integrację z ich aplikacjami. W tym samouczku zagłębimy się w proces tworzenia dokumentu OneNote z określonym tytułem strony za pomocą Aspose.Note dla Java. Postępując zgodnie ze szczegółowym przewodnikiem opisanym poniżej, programiści mogą z łatwością wykorzystać możliwości tego interfejsu API w celu ulepszenia swoich aplikacji Java za pomocą niezawodnych funkcji zarządzania dokumentami programu OneNote.

Warunki wstępne

Przed kontynuowaniem tego samouczka upewnij się, że spełnione są następujące wymagania wstępne:

Środowisko programistyczne Java

Upewnij się, że w systemie jest zainstalowany zestaw Java Development Kit (JDK).

Aspose.Note dla biblioteki Java

Pobierz i skonfiguruj bibliotekę Aspose.Note dla Java. Możesz znaleźć link do pobraniaTutaj.

Zintegrowane środowisko programistyczne (IDE)

Wybierz preferowane IDE do programowania w języku Java. Do popularnych opcji należą IntelliJ IDEA, Eclipse lub NetBeans.

Importuj pakiety

Najpierw zaimportuj niezbędne pakiety z biblioteki Aspose.Note for Java, aby ułatwić tworzenie dokumentów OneNote z tytułami stron.

import com.aspose.note.*;
import java.awt.*;
import java.io.IOException;
import java.util.Calendar;

Teraz podzielmy dostarczony przykładowy kod na wiele kroków, aby zrozumieć proces tworzenia dokumentu OneNote z tytułem strony w Javie przy użyciu Aspose.Note.

Krok 1: Skonfiguruj katalog dokumentów

Zdefiniuj katalog, w którym chcesz zapisać dokument OneNote.

// Ścieżka do katalogu dokumentów.
String dataDir = "Your Document Directory";

Krok 2: Utwórz obiekt dokumentu

Zainicjuj obiekt klasy Document, aby rozpocząć pracę z dokumentem OneNote.

//Utwórz obiekt klasy Dokument
Document doc = new Document();

Krok 3: Zainicjuj obiekt strony

Utwórz obiekt Page, który będzie reprezentował stronę w dokumencie programu OneNote.

// Zainicjuj obiekt klasy Page
Page page = new Page();

Krok 4: Ustaw domyślny styl tekstu

Zdefiniuj domyślny styl całego tekstu w dokumencie, w tym kolor czcionki, nazwę i rozmiar.

// Domyślny styl całego tekstu w dokumencie.
ParagraphStyle textStyle = new ParagraphStyle()
                            .setFontColor(Color.BLACK)
                            .setFontName("Arial")
                            .setFontSize(10);

Krok 5: Ustaw właściwości tytułu strony

Skonfiguruj właściwości tytułu strony, takie jak tekst, data i godzina.

// Ustaw właściwości tytułu strony
Title title = new Title();

RichText titleText = new RichText().append("Title text.");
titleText.setParagraphStyle(textStyle);
title.setTitleText(titleText);

Calendar cal = Calendar.getInstance();
cal.set(2018, 04, 03);
RichText titleDate = new RichText().append(cal.getTime().toString());
titleDate.setParagraphStyle(textStyle);
title.setTitleDate(titleDate);

RichText titleTime = new RichText().append("12:34");
titleTime.setParagraphStyle(textStyle);
title.setTitleText(titleTime);

Krok 6: Ustaw tytuł strony

Przypisz właściwości tytułu do strony.

page.setTitle(title);

Krok 7: Dołącz stronę do dokumentu

Dodaj węzeł strony do dokumentu.

doc.appendChildLast(page);

Krok 8: Zapisz dokument OneNote

Określ katalog wyjściowy i zapisz utworzony dokument OneNote.

dataDir = dataDir + "load//CreateDocWithPageTitle_out.one";

// Zapisz dokument programu OneNote
doc.save(dataDir);

Wniosek

Podsumowując, Aspose.Note dla Java oferuje solidne rozwiązanie dla programistów Java, którzy chcą programowo manipulować dokumentami OneNote. Postępując zgodnie ze szczegółowym przewodnikiem zawartym w tym samouczku, programiści mogą bez wysiłku tworzyć dokumenty OneNote z określonymi tytułami stron, zwiększając funkcjonalność swoich aplikacji Java.

Często zadawane pytania

P1: Czy Aspose.Note for Java jest kompatybilny z różnymi wersjami Java?

Odpowiedź 1: Tak, Aspose.Note dla Java jest kompatybilny z różnymi wersjami Java, zapewniając programistom elastyczność.

P2: Czy mogę dostosować styl czcionki i rozmiar tytułu strony?

A2: Absolutnie! Aspose.Note dla Java zapewnia kompleksowe opcje dostosowywania stylu, koloru i rozmiaru czcionki zgodnie z własnymi preferencjami.

P3: Czy dostępna jest wersja próbna Aspose.Note dla Java?

Odpowiedź 3: Tak, możesz uzyskać dostęp do bezpłatnej wersji próbnej Aspose.Note dla Java, aby zapoznać się z jej funkcjami przed dokonaniem zakupu.

P4: Jak mogę uzyskać wsparcie dla Aspose.Note dla Java?

A4: Możesz odwiedzićForum Aspose.Note w celu uzyskania pomocy technicznej lub zapytań związanych z Aspose.Note for Java.

P5: Czy mogę uzyskać tymczasową licencję do celów testowych?

Odpowiedź 5: Tak, możesz nabyć tymczasową licencję od Aspose do celów testowania i oceny.